## ProctorQueue — Release Runbook (fragment)

Before promoting a ProctorQueue build, confirm the exam-proctoring queue is drained: no sessions may be mid-review during the swap. Pause intake, wait for the backlog counter to hit zero, then deploy. Escalate if draining exceeds twenty minutes during an exam window. The queue service must start with the following configuration.

config for bahop-baduf:
[kasion]
team = lamath
access_code = ac_d807e5
host = kasion.paliqcloud.corp
port = 4000
owner = julix.tamvan
peer = frair.qorvelsoft.local

Ticket: VAULT-LOCKOUT during user-module extraction

While splitting the Orlano monolith's user module into the new Petrel service, the migration job got wedged because the secrets vault sealed itself after three failed unseal attempts. The extracted module can't fetch its signing keys, so auth flows are dark in staging. Reviewer: please sanity-check the retry logic in the unseal script before we rerun. To reopen the vault manually, use the recovery phrase below.

recovery phrase for fajeg-kawep: druix-gorius-briax-ulaeth-fraox-lammir-pelox-jormir-pelwyn-julir

// CrashFerry client setup — plugin authors read this first.
// CrashFerry is Dockside Labs' internal crash-report pipeline.
// Plugins must init the client before any report hooks fire.
// Batch size caps at 50; larger payloads get dropped silently.
// Retries: 3, exponential backoff, then dead-letter queue.
// Do not call flush() on the main thread.
// Symbolication happens server-side; send raw frames only.
// Auth is a single key, rotated monthly by the Harborline team.
// The current pipeline key follows below.

API key for bageg-kajef: vxb2-ss

**Capacity note — Vellastra dispatch simulator.** For the eng sync: simulating the 40-car Marrowgate tower at 10x speed saturates one worker at roughly 9k rider events/sec, so we'll shard by bank rather than by floor. Memory stays flat if the event ring is sized correctly. The knobs we propose locking in are these.

tuning table, hahof-tafop:
RATE_LIMITS = {
    "ulaix": 10,
    "wenath": 1,
}